1. Choose a Clean, User-Friendly Layout
The layout of your blog sets the tone for the reader's experience. A clean, user-friendly design allows visitors to focus on your content without distractions. For my blog, I opt for a simple layout featuring prominent headings and a clear navigation menu that guides readers effortlessly.
A cluttered blog can deter visitors and increase the bounce rate. Aim for a structured layout with clearly labeled categories and easy access to archives so readers can find what they are looking for quickly.

2. Use Appealing Typography
Typography is a crucial aspect of design and selecting the right fonts can dramatically improve readability. I choose fonts that are visually appealing and easy to read, enhancing the overall experience.
Limit yourself to two fonts: one for headings and another for body text. This simple choice helps create a cohesive look. Experiment with contrast; for instance, dark text on a light background can elevate legibility.
3. Incorporate High-Quality Images
Images can transform a blog from ordinary to captivating. High-quality visuals not only break up text but also add context and depth. I always use original photographs or carefully selected images that resonate with my content.
For instance, when posting about travel, I include scenic shots that transport the reader. Plus, using alt text is essential for SEO and accessibility.

4. Utilise White Space
White space, or negative space, refers to the empty areas around your content. It may seem counterintuitive to leave space, but it is vital for design. White space prevents clutter and lets content breathe.
5. Optimise for Mobile
With an increasing number of users browsing the internet on mobile devices, optimising your blog for mobile is essential. A responsive design guarantees your blog looks great and functions well across various screen sizes.

I prioritize mobile design by regularly testing my blog on smartphones and tablets. Features like easy navigation and readable text can drive higher engagement rates.
